A significant portion of Parisian workers and small shopkeepers desired the revolution to bring about greater changes, with estimates suggesting that around one-third of these groups were actively pushing for more radical reforms. They sought improvements in social conditions, economic opportunities, and political representation. This desire for more profound change reflected the broader discontent with the existing socio-economic structures and the hope for a more equitable society.
